一种用于磁场复现和屏蔽的磁干扰主动补偿技术

摘要: 介绍了一种交变磁场复现系统和磁屏蔽装置中的环境磁干扰主动补偿方法,分别对主动补偿系统建模、控制参数优化、补偿参数修正、复合控制方法、电流反馈等关键问题进行了阐述,并进行了补偿试验,结果表明,该方法对典型的1Hz和50Hz环境扰动磁场具有显著的补偿效果,已在(10~100)μT/m梯度磁场标准装置、低剩磁低噪声磁屏蔽室等计量装置中得到了应用。

关键词: 环境磁干扰, 主动补偿, 磁通门传感器

Abstract: In this paper,an active compensation method of enviromental interference magnetic field in magnetic field reproduction system and magnetic field shielding equipment is introduced.Establishing system mathematical model,optimizing the control paramenters,Correcting compensation parameters,Compound control method,current feedback is discussed.Through experiments,the typical enviromental interference magnetic field of 1Hz and the 50 Hz can be Significantly compensated by the method.It has been applied in “10 μT/m~100 μT/m gradient magnetic field standard device” and “field calibration device of magnetic shielding coefficient”.

Key words: Enviromental interference magnetic field, Active compensation method, Fluxgate sensor
